Visual Assist 2026.4 release post

The first thing you do with Visual Assist is install it. The first thing you do with it on a project is wait for it to parse. VA 2026.4 makes both smoother. Download it now.

This is a smaller build between larger ones — a few bigger efforts are running in parallel, shaped by your feedback on recent updates. In the meantime, 2026.4 refreshes the installer, smooths out the initial parse, and clears a handful of bugs. Here’s what’s in it.

A smoother initial parse

Open a fresh solution and Visual Assist builds its index of your symbols — the map behind Open File in Solution, Find References, and Go to Implementation. In 2026.4 that initial pass is smoother: the microstutters that could surface while it ran are gone, and the parse itself is faster.

It’s not a benchmark-chart number but  it’s the small catch in responsiveness that users in large codebases report most. Since the initial parse is where most people wait on Visual Assist, it’s worth a second look if you work in very large solutions.

Fixes and improvements

The rest of the release is cleanup, led by a crash worth calling out:

  • Debugger crash on $. Typing a $ while using the debugger could crash Visual Assist. Fixed.
  • Updated Clang. The bundled Clang version is updated to the latest version for improved language support.
  • Include Cleaner on the first line. The Include Cleaner code inspection wasn’t working correctly on the first line of a source file. It does now.
  • Navigation Bar rendering. A text-rendering glitch in the Navigation Bar that could appear with a non-standard environment font is resolved.
  • About-page copy. A niche fix for when copying Build info from the About page mismatches the format when pasted elsewhere.
